How Much Does a Website Cost in South Africa in 2026? Simple Answer First

A website in South Africa in 2026 can cost a little or a lot. The simple answer: most small businesses pay between R5,000 and R25,000 for a good website. You can get a basic one for R1,000 to R5,000 if you build it yourself or use simple tools. Or pay R30,000 to R100,000+ if you need a big online shop or many pages. Why Do Website Prices Change So Much?

Think of building a website like building a house. A small playhouse does not cost much. A big family home with a garden costs more. Same idea here. Prices change because of these things:

  • How many pages? More pages means more writing, more design, and more work. A 3-page site is much cheaper than a 20-page one.
  • Custom design or ready template? Custom design looks great and builds trust. Ready-made templates are cheaper but everyone’s site looks the same.
  • Online shop? Adding a safe shop with payments, stock counting, and product pages costs more to build.
  • Google help (SEO)? Good words and smart layout so people in Johannesburg or Cape Town can find you fast — this needs expert work and takes time.
  • Monthly fixing and checking? Like maintaining a house regularly — keeping your site safe, fast, and working properly every week.
  • Works on phones? Over 70% of South Africans browse on their phones. A mobile-friendly website is not optional — it is essential.
  • Who makes it? You do it yourself (cheapest but hardest), one freelancer (medium price), or a team like Wenlinco (more but much better results).

How Much for Different Types of Businesses

Plumbers, Electricians, and Handymen

Estimated cost: R10,000 – R28,000. Includes local search words for your area, click-to-call buttons, contact forms, and mobile-friendly pages. Targets searches like “electrician Cape Town” or “plumber Durban North.” A good website in this category can generate 8 to 12 leads per month from Google alone.

Lawyers and Accountants

Estimated cost: R18,000 – R65,000. Multiple service pages, a professional and trustworthy design, and a blog to show your expertise. Especially important in Pretoria and Cape Town where clients research carefully before choosing. See Wenlinco professional services.

Doctors, Dentists, and Health Clinics

Estimated cost: R22,000 – R75,000. Online appointment booking, POPIA-compliant data handling, doctor profiles, and patient-friendly design. Makes patients feel safe and informed before they even arrive at your practice. Visit Wenlinco health website solutions.

Online Shops

Estimated cost: R30,000 – R130,000+. Product pages, safe payments (PayFast or Peach Payments), stock management, and mobile checkout. Sells around the clock — even while you sleep. See Wenlinco e-commerce solutions.

Restaurants and Cafés

Estimated cost: R10,000 – R30,000. Food photos, online table booking, Google Maps, and event pages. Reduces dependence on delivery platforms that take large commissions from every order.

Estate Agents and Property

Estimated cost: R30,000 – R80,000. Property listings with photos, search-and-filter tools, virtual tour links, mortgage calculators, and neighbourhood guides. High-value transactions mean design quality directly affects whether a prospect calls you or your competitor.

What Makes the Price Go Up or Down

Here is a clear breakdown of the things that add to the total cost of a website:

  • Extra pages: R800 to R2,500 each. More pages means more chances to be found on Google.
  • Custom design and logo: R1,500 to R6,000. Makes your business look trustworthy and professional.
  • Online shop: R8,000 to R35,000 extra. Needed if you want to sell products safely online.
  • Local SEO for your city or suburb: R3,000 to R12,000. Gets you found in specific areas like Sandton, Woodstock, Umhlanga, or Centurion.
  • Monthly maintenance: R150 to R800 per month. Keeps your site safe, fast, and updated.
  • Business email address: R100 to R300 per month. Looks professional to customers.

What are content clusters and do I need them?

A content cluster is a group of linked pages that together signal to Google that you are the expert in your area. For example, a plumber might have a main “Plumbing Services Johannesburg” page supported by suburb pages like “Burst Pipe Sandton,” “Geyser Randburg,” and “Drain Fourways.” This gets you ranked for many different searches at once.
